闪存储存装置及其不良储存区域的判定方法制造方法及图纸

技术编号:8532800 阅读:213 留言:0更新日期:2013-04-04 15:48
一种适用于闪存储存装置的不良储存区域的判定方法,包括下列步骤:首先,对闪存芯片下达写入指令,以将写入数据写入指定储存分页;当闪存芯片开始对指定储存分页写入数据时,取得第一时间;当闪存芯片完成指定储存分页的数据写入时,取得第二时间;根据第一时间及第二时间,计算出写入时间;假如写入时间不符合标准值,将指定储存分页标记为不良储存区域,并将写入数据复制至备用分页;最后,更新映射表。这种不良储存区域的判定方法通过在写入周期及时淘汰不良储存区域,可以有效地提升闪存储存装置的可靠度。

【技术实现步骤摘要】

本专利技术涉及一种闪存储存装置,特别是一种闪存储存装置的不良储存区域的判定 方法。
技术介绍
闪存是一种非挥发性内存,其具备高储存密度、低耗电特性、有效的存取效率及合 理价格成本等优点。闪存中又以NAND(与非门)型闪存为主流,常应用于记忆卡、U盘、固 态磁盘驱动器等装置,以及构成电子装置的内存系统。由于记录在闪存记忆单元内的数据信号会随着时间而减弱,而导致写入数据的可 靠度逐渐降低,因此闪存储存装置对此而建置错误修正码(ECC, Error Correction Code) 机制,以检测与修正数据的错误码。数据写入周期中,错误修正码模块根据数据内容编码而 产生错误修正码,连同数据一并存入分页的冗余区域。当由分页读取出数据时,错误修正码 模块再根据现有数据内容编码产生另一组错误码,与旧有的错误修正码比对,以过滤出数 据的错误码并加以修正。然而,错误修正码模块的除错能力有限,假如数据的错误码数量超出除错极限,则 无法将全部的错误数据修正。现有技术中,为了确保数据校正的可靠度,通常会使错误修正 码的除错能力高于数据的错误码数量。通过对数据的错误码数量设定限制值,将分页数据 的错误码数量本文档来自技高网...

【技术保护点】
一种不良储存区域的判定方法,适用于闪存储存装置,所述闪存储存装置包括一具有若干个区块的闪存芯片,所述区块分别包括若干个分页,其特征在于:所述不良储存区域的判定方法包括下列步骤:对所述闪存芯片下达一写入指令,以将一写入数据写入所述分页中一指定储存分页;当所述闪存芯片开始将所述写入数据写入所述指定储存分页时,取得一第一时间;当所述闪存芯片完成将所述写入数据写入所述指定储存分页时,取得一第二时间;根据所述第一时间及第二时间,计算出一写入时间;判断所述写入时间是否符合一标准值;假如所述写入时间不符合所述标准值,将所述指定储存分页标记为不良储存区域,并将所述写入数据复制至一备用分页;及根据所述指定储存分...

【技术特征摘要】
1.一种不良储存区域的判定方法,适用于闪存储存装置,所述闪存储存装置包括一具有若干个区块的闪存芯片,所述区块分别包括若干个分页,其特征在于所述不良储存区域的判定方法包括下列步骤 对所述闪存芯片下达一写入指令,以将一写入数据写入所述分页中一指定储存分页; 当所述闪存芯片开始将所述写入数据写入所述指定储存分页时,取得一第一时间; 当所述闪存芯片完成将所述写入数据写入所述指定储存分页时,取得一第二时间; 根据所述第一时间及第二时间,计算出一写入时间; 判断所述写入时间是否符合一标准值; 假如所述写入时间不符合所述标准值,将所述指定储存分页标记为不良储存区域,并将所述写入数据复制至一备用分页;及 根据所述指定储存分页被标记为不良储存区域及所述写入数据的备份信息,更新一映射表。2.根据权利要求1所述的不良储存区域的判定方法,其特征在于当所述写入时间不符合所述标准值时,将所述指定储存分页所属的区块标记为不良储存区域。3.根据权利要求1所述的不良储存区域的判定方法,其特征在于所述闪存芯片具有一状态输出端,所述状态输出端用于输出一状态信号,当所述闪存芯片为待命状态时,所述状态信号的准位为一第一逻辑值,当所述闪存芯片为工作状态时,所述状态信号的准位为一第二逻辑值,所述不良储存区域的判定方法还包括下列步骤 监测所述状态信号;及 当侦测到所述状态信号的准位由所述第一逻辑值转换为第二逻辑值时,判定所述闪存芯片开始将写入数据写入所述指定储存分页,进而取得所述状态信号的准位变换的时间为第一时间。4.根据权利要求3所述的不良储存区域的判定方法,其特征在于在展开所述写入时间的累计的步骤之后,还包括下列步骤 当侦测到该状态信号的准位由所述第二逻辑值转换为所述第一逻辑值时,判定所述闪存芯片完成将所述写入数据写入所述指定储存分页,进而取得所述状态信号的准位变换的时间为所述第二时间。5.根据权利要求1所述的不良储存区域的判定方法,其特征在于所述判定方法还包括下列步骤 对所述闪存芯片下达一读取指令,通过所述分页中的一指定读取分页读取出一储存数据; 以一错误修正码模块对所述储存数据执行错误码检测,以累计所述储存数据的错误码数量; 判断所述储存数据的错误码数量是否超出一限制值; 修正所述储存数据的错误码; 如果所述储存数据的错误码数量超出该限制值,将所述指定读取分页标记为不良储存区域,并将所述储存数据复制至另一备用分页 '及 根据所述指定读取分页被标记为不良储存区域及所述储存数据的备份信息,更新所述映射表。6.根据权利要求5所述的不良储存区域的判定方法,其特征在于当所述写入时间不符合所述标准值时,则将所述指定读取分页所属的该区块标记为不良储存区域。7.—种闪存储存装置,其特征在于,所述闪存储存装置包括 一闪存芯片,包...

【专利技术属性】
技术研发人员:崔永准廖国忠刘炎信姜昌宪王云辉许志明
申请(专利权)人:威刚科技苏州有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1